Active to sterile neutrino mixing limits from neutral-current interactions in MINOS
P Adamson1, D J Auty, D S Ayres
1Fermi National Accelerator Laboratory, Batavia, Illinois 60510, USA.
Abstract:
Results are reported from a search for active to sterile neutrino oscillations in the MINOS long-baseline experiment, based on the observation of neutral-current neutrino interactions, from an exposure to the NuMI neutrino beam of 7.07×10(20) protons on target. A total of 802 neutral-current event candidates is observed in the Far Detector, compared to an expected number of 754 ± 28(stat) ± 37(syst) for oscillations among three active flavors. The fraction f(s) of disappearing ν(μ) that may transition to ν(s) is found to be less than 22% at the 90% C.L.
